    LA Fitness Clifton Route 3 852 NJ-3 Clifton, NJ 07012 - December 2024 I'm an LA Fitness member and thought I'd share some feedback regarding my recent experiences with the gym for awareness, especially if you are considering membership. Most of the LA Fitness locations in North Jersey do a good job of equipping and maintaining their facilities, but as it relates to the Route 3 Clifton, NJ location, numerous pieces of gym equipment, heavily utilized by patrons, simultaneously and consistently stay in disrepair for weeks, if not months at a time (evidenced by photos taken during me gym visit this weekend). This causes long waits and high frustration among members trying to execute planned workouts. Additionally, I consistently find gym equipment and some workout areas unkempt, and in some cases, neglected. This significantly detracts from the overall experience and raises concerns about hygiene and safety. The Clifton Route 3 location is reportedly LA Fitness' flagship New Jersey location, yet the surrounding locations (Lodi, Kearny, and Secaucus, New Jersey) are far better equipped and maintained, both from an equipment perspective and a facility maintenance perspective. As a result, it is disappointing to see the flagship location falling short of expectations. Clifton NJ members pay a high premium to utilize LA Fitness, and the company should honor their patron's membership investments by providing the equipment, services, and well-maintained facilities they constantly promote when selling memberships. -JR

    It's the local spot where everyone from the 4 corners goes to. I was visiting back from for a few days and decided to get my 3 day pass. Their cardio deck is a joke with 8 sets of stairs but only 1 works. Most of the equipment looks like it hasn't been cleaned or services in a long long time. (See pics) Their actual lifting machines are mostly broken, missing essential safety pieces or adjustment pins. To adjust most of them for height and weight it takes a bit of getting used to since they're over a decade old. (see pics) The free weights and 45/35/25/10/5lb plates are scattered all throughout the place put back with no rhyme or reason. You'll be looking for a 15lb free weight and need to grab it from where the 65lb dumbbells are supposed to be. Nobody returns weights to the plate trees or anything. Frustrating! (See pics). There are no cleaning supplies anywhere to be found. The bathrooms and changing rooms smell bad.
